Simple idea of just having more enemies, with larger and/or more enemy attack groups. Comes with five preset difficulties: Easy(0.1), Vanilla(1), Vanilla+(1.75), Hard(4), and Insanity(11). Each added setting can be configured independently of the selected difficulty to personal taste. Engineer beware - they come for you.

Adds a single, slow, unstoppable snail that will one-shot you if it touches you. The snail (played by a small bitter) is spawned randomly within 50-100-ish spaces from your location. It's starting coordinates are displayed and briefly pinged on the map. After spawning the snail will slowly but methodically make it's way towards you. When it touches you it will kill you. Can you get off planet before the snail catches up?

Adds Heat-resistant Pipes for transporting molten liquids. Pumps cannot be connected, enforcing a smaller network size limit (default: 32 segments). Includes settings for maximum network size (1-320) and whether players can walk through pipes (default: blocked). Licensed under MIT.

Makes construction bots and malls mostly obsolete by automatically crafting and building ghosts for you. Will handle most things construction bots are doing, like deconstruction, upgrades, placing/removing tiles, inserting modules and repairs.
